
The Coon Rapids Arts Commission has lit the proverbial fuse on this year's explosion of festive cheer with their announcement of the 2025 Holiday Lighting Contest winners. The community's annual wattage war saw 27 houses turn into overnight sensations, radiating holiday spirit through bedazzled exteriors. The spectacle included two distinct categories, motion and still, demonstrating the lengths to which local citizens will go to celebrate the season.
Artistry and enthusiasm aren't only reserved for the canvas, as clearly proven by the residents of Coon Rapids, whose homes are now beacons of creativity for the self-guided tour. Invited by the Commission, the public can now embark on a radiant journey, visiting homes across nine motion and 18 still categories. Those keen on crafting an itinerary for their very own light fantastic will find the necessary coordinates with an online map and printable PDF, both accessible on the city's website.
When it came down to picking the crème de la crème of luminaries, the Arts Commission had no easy task, looking for displays that hit that perfect blend of visual appeal, uniqueness, variety, safety, and tidiness. Not one to dim the lights on this high-wattage event, the Commission heaped praise on all contestants for their effulgent efforts, throwing open the doors to the public to share in this twinkling tradition.
Finally, the results are in: making the holidays twinkle like a star-studded sky, the winners in the motion category are, with first place festooning at 12401 Partridge St NW; second place shining a bit less bright at 11110 Wren St NW. The still category saw its top two spots glowingly occupied by 1850 103rd Ave NW in first, and a notable runner-up at 13174 Zion St NW for second place.
